Ramen broth.
Sesame oil - heat in pot
spoonful of diced garlic - brown
add onion small onion, diced - sweat
Add 1 box salted chicken stock, 1 box unsalted chicken stock, 1 beef bouillon cube - stir and bring to a boil
Add some soy sauce to taste
Add mushroms (I used shiitake)
Cover and simmer for awhile, at least 45 minutes or so.
Not pictured -
Broccoli added right before serving
Sous vide pork tenderloin - Cook for an hour at 145
Dry and put on a baking sheet - turn on broiler to high
Wait a bit
Coat in BBQ sauce, not a lot, it's mostly for color and texture
Broil on either side for 4-5 minutes.
Let it cool, slice into thin slices.
Add broth over noodles, top with pork.
